1 What was the top prize in the national lottery launched by Elizabeth I in 1569?
a) £5,000 b) A medal c) Silver cups d) £10
2 When did The Thames Barrier become operational?
a) 1970 b) 1982 c) 1999 d) 1966
3 In which county is Tintagel?
a) Devon b) Somerset c) Cornwall d) Dorset
4 At what age did Shakespeare die?
a) 61 b) 52 c) 90 d) 47
5 Who was the only English Pope?
a) Anton Rodgers b) Nicholas Shakespear c) Nicholas Breakspear d) Nicholas Clay
6 In 1665-6, how many Londoners died from The Great Plague?
a) 1 million b) 100,000 c) 50,000 d) 17,000
7 Who was the first England footballer to earn 100 caps?
a) Billy Wright b) Gary Lineker c) David Beckham d) Peter Shilton
8 Where did King John supposedly lose the crown jewels?
a) Lake Windermere b) The English Channel c) The Thames d) The Wash
Answers
1 a; 2 b; 3 c; 4 b; 5 c; 6 b; 7 a; 8 d
